2. Taking the Lead: The Psychology of Control

When a Scorpio man naturally sets the tempo, mood, or direction of an encounter, it is rarely about sheer ego. For this sign, taking charge can be a way of protecting the parts of himself he doesn’t easily expose.

Surrendering control requires vulnerability, which can feel risky for a sign known for guarding its inner world carefully. Taking the lead gives him more control over the pace and atmosphere, which can make vulnerability feel safer.

Crucially, taking the lead is healthy only when both people remain enthusiastic, informed, and free to change course. The Gottman Institute’s guide to discussing sexual desires recommends creating a safe conversation, taking turns sharing fantasies, respecting refusal, and checking in during sex. In that kind of dynamic, a Scorpio man’s patience and attention can feel immersive rather than controlling.

6. Post-Intimacy Dynamics: Understanding Aftercare and Sensitivity

When a Scorpio man genuinely lowers his emotional armor, he may feel unusually sensitive afterward.

When he feels safe enough to lower his guard, warmth afterward may show up as holding close, lingering in bed, or checking that his partner is comfortable. Those gestures fit the Scorpio preference for keeping the connection intact after an intense encounter.

But aftercare style is not a Sun-sign rule. A man who becomes quiet afterward may be tired, overwhelmed, distracted, or simply following his usual rhythm. Do not treat either cuddling or distance as proof of devotion. Ask what feels good to both of you instead of decoding one reaction as a secret verdict.

7. What Disrupts His Focus: Common Intimacy Friction Points

Because intimacy for a Scorpio man is built on genuine presence and mutual trust, certain habits can disrupt the connection:

  • Performative reactions: Faking pleasure or acting detached makes the encounter feel insincere, leading him to disengage.
  • Distractions and mental absence: Checking messages, bringing outside stress to bed, or appearing mentally preoccupied breaks the shared focus.
  • Dismissing his feelings or curiosities: Mocking his intensity or treating private desires as a joke can quickly damage trust and cause him to close off emotionally.
  • Manipulative behavior: Attempting to use intimacy as leverage or playing jealousy games is a major breach of trust that tends to push him away.
